I know there's a thread in here for shotgun scabbards, but the group is mostly talking pumps. Anyone know of a scabbard that will work with a 930SPX?

Here's the issue. I bought the Condor Scabbard (great scabbard by the way), but when you slide an autoloader in, it catches/pushes the charging handle. WAY too tight. Matter of fact I loaded a shell in the chamber cramming into the scabbard and pulling it back out again. Not cool, serious safety issue.

Thoughts?
 
BTW, if not a decent scabbard for an autoloader, I may have to just have the Condor modified by getting a alterations place to cut a slot in the scabbard and sew the edges (just a thought anyway)
 
I have two of the Condor scabbards.

The first one, posted in the aforementioned scabbard thread, is several years old and fits my 930 Tactical just fine. It's well formed, but relatively flexible. Bought another one a few months back and it does not fit my 930. This one seems to have some kind of PVC or Kydex liner which makes it very stiff and inflexible. Have the same fit issues you detailed in your post above. The scabbards look similar but are cut differently, so apparently Condor changed their specs a while back.
